GRANTMAKING PROGRAM

South Coast Foundation's grantmaking program supports South African non-governmental and community-based organizations that address the impact of HIV/AIDS at the local level within impoverished communities. We fund South African organizations only and do not accept proposals from organizations in the United States.
Organizations that believe their programs match our area of support and applicant requirements can send a letter of inquiry. We do not accept unsolicited proposals.
Area of Support
Organizations are sought that provide services within their communities to:
- Orphans, vulnerable or abandoned children (OVC) affected by HIV/AIDS and their caregivers;
- Households headed by children or grandparents resulting from loss of parent(s) from HIV/AIDS;
- Households in which children live with a HIV-positive parent(s).
Application Requirements
In addition to matching our area of support, applicants must be registered as a Section 21 company. Their budget, program size or funding shortfall should be able to benefit significantly from a grant within the range of R10 000 to R20 000.
Organizations are considered that meet the following criteria. They are required to:
- Have programs in operation that demonstrate a successful track record.
- Work at the community level to empower community members through their programs.
- Uphold the human rights of children and practice gender equality.
- Use a participatory methodology in the design of their programs.
- Demonstrate a respect for and integration of local culture into the development process.
- Have a history with other funding organizations and an on-going fundraising strategy.
- Maintain financial records and audited financial statements, prepared annually.
- Have the ability to communicate through email. Maintaining a website is a plus.
- Be able to utilize funds to their maximum advantage.
APPLICATION PROCESS 

When your organization is invited to submit a proposal, please draft the proposal using the “Proposal Checklist” below as a reference. The proposal can be organized with headings according to the checklist. There is no deadline for submission, however funding is completed in the last four to six months of each year.
Proposal Checklist
Cover letter: The letter should include the date, name and contact details, specific request for program(s) funding and general information about your organization. The person signing the letter will be responsible for signing all documents and submitting reports. State their position within the organization. Please make sure to write the letter on letterhead with the date.
Title page and cover page: Include the date of application, the name of the program or project, the name of your organization, organization information and contact details, the name and position of the contact person, email address, website address when available, your organization’s physical and postal address and telephone number(s). Make sure to include banking details: State the name of bank and branch, address of bank, name of bank account, account number, SWIFT code.
Statement of Need: Also called a Problem Statement or Needs Assessment, it is an explanation of the problem(s) your organization addresses, the area where your organization works and the conditions and challenges it faces. Include general information about the issue as well as statistics and data for your area of operation, when possible.
Program description: A detailed plan of action that describes the activities of your organization, your program(s) and how they are carried out. Please have a heading for each program with its name. Describe the intended impact, such as number of people receiving your services or benefiting from your program. You may also include your goals, objectives and evaluation plan. If you have timelines or other program tracking information, please include.
Organization information: The history, structure, purpose and program of your organization, names and positions of executive committee, board of trustees or other leadership, your mission statement and list of current and past donors, past accomplishments.
Budget: An itemized budget that details the cost of operating your organization and your program(s) for a minimum of one year.
Donor information: List your current and past donors, amount of pledges for current year and shortfall amount.
Attachments: Supplemental information such as your constitution, registration documents, newspaper articles, newsletters, annual reports, financial statements, photographs
Addition information: If your application is successful, we may use the information you send to feature your organization on our website. Please send photographs and a two to three paragraph description of your organization.
